Stewards: The College of Forestry Alumni Mentorship Program pairs current students with experienced alumni for one-on-one mentoring throughout the academic year. Mentors and students meet monthly, virtually or in person, from October through May, to explore career paths, build professional confidence and create connections that can support students beyond graduation.
